About the Business

These days, most of the people here in Torrance have their heating and cooling systems, and when they encounter something strange with any of their HVAC units,

Additional Information

Receive Credit Card:
Yes
Delivery:
No

Location & Hours

Torrance, California, United States of America, USA

Business Hours

HVAC Services

Open 24

Subscribe Now

Get All Updates & Advance Offers